Founded in 1987, Taiwan Semiconductor pioneered a business model that transformed the semiconductor industry forever.

Instead of designing chips and competing directly with customers, TSM focused entirely on manufacturing.

That decision created one of the greatest business advantages in modern history.

Today, nearly every major technology company depends on TSM's manufacturing capabilities.

The company is not standing still either.

Massive manufacturing expansions are underway.

New facilities are being developed across multiple regions, including the United States, Japan, and Europe.

These investments serve two purposes.

First, they increase production capacity to satisfy rapidly growing global demand.

Second, they reduce geographic concentration risks while strengthening relationships with governments and customers worldwide.

However, every investment carries risks.

For Taiwan Semiconductor, the most discussed concern remains geopolitical tension surrounding Taiwan.

Markets closely monitor developments between China and Taiwan because of TSM's strategic importance.

Yet it is important to understand the scale of the company's global significance.

Taiwan Semiconductor produces the overwhelming majority of the world's most advanced semiconductor chips.

Global technology infrastructure depends heavily on its continued operation.

Governments, corporations, and financial markets all recognize this reality.

This strategic importance provides powerful incentives for stability and supply chain protection.
